Responsibilities & Context
- Lead end-to-end recruitment, including requisition approval, sourcing, screening, interviews, and offer management while ensuring timely closure as per SLA and business needs.
- Partner with hiring managers to define role requirements, competencies, and selection criteria and manage bulk and critical hiring efficiently.
- Ensure quality of hire through structured assessment methods and standardized selection processes.
- Develop and execute effective sourcing strategies using job portals, LinkedIn, referrals, and headhunting while optimizing channels for cost and quality.
- Build talent pipelines and passive candidate networks and leverage market insights to attract top talent and strengthen employer branding initiatives.
- Maintain recruitment dashboards and reports such as pipeline, time-to-fill, and offer acceptance rate and analyze data to identify gaps and improve hiring efficiency.
- Design and optimize job circulars aligned with employer branding standards while ensuring a seamless, engaging, and professional candidate experience throughout the hiring journey.
- Ensure compliance with company policies and regulatory requirements and oversee pre-employment checks while maintaining audit-ready documentation.
- Identify process gaps and drive continuous improvement, including the use of ATS and recruitment automation tools.
- Support employer branding initiatives, including job fairs, career sessions, and digital campaigns, and promote the organization as an employer of choice.
- Collaborate with business leaders and HR teams to resolve hiring challenges proactively and support strategic initiatives and ad-hoc projects as assigned.
